In this embodiment, the LED lighting system 20, LED lighting tube, the MCC 38 effectuates a number of assessments of the voltage from IS 35 and effectuates a number of assessments of intensity of lights from LS 48, to determine where the voltage is adequate for the type of the load module 56 utilized and whether there are any breaks in the current within the said electric circuit.
In more detail, in an embodiment, if the MCC 38 receives feedback from the lighting sensor LS 48 that the light level emitted is not adequate, it will deem the module 561 defective and will command the IS 35 to disconnect from the said module 561, it will evaluate the Vin level of the module 561 in current use, and if the Vin is adequate, it will command the input selector IS 35 to connect to one of the spare module 562 which is next available, spare module 562. And so on for module 562 and 563.
The MCC 38 communicates with the IS 35, the modules 56, and LS 48. From the connection of the power source PS 10 and the IS 35, the MCC 38 measures the input voltage (Vin), which is the voltage coming from the power source PS 10 into the IS 35. This measurement permits the MCC 38 to determine whether it is necessary to switch to a new power source PS 10, or to allow the IS 35 to connect to the module 56.
